Owned by Ethan Hall, Diversicare of Boaz is a 100-bed nursing community on Corley Avenue in Boaz, Alabama. It takes Medicare, Medicaid, and private pay, providing short-term rehabilitation and long-term nursing care for residents with complex medical needs. With an 89 percent occupancy rate, averaging a stay of about 97 days, the community serves a combination of post-acute patients and those in longer-term care.
Staffing support allots 3 hours and 48 minutes of total nursing care per resident day, with registered nurses, licensed practical nurses, and nursing aides distributed across daily shifts to provide attentive care. This staffing level supports short-term rehabilitation services and complex medical care, which are the facility’s focal offerings. The neighborhood around the facility is moderately walkable, with a Walk Score of 56, so some errands can be done on foot, and an array of nearby amenities are reachable, though most trips necessitate a short drive. This setting can work nicely for those wanting an accessible but quieter residential area.
Over the past eight years, state inspections have identified major concerns regarding resident protection and safeguards, plus food safety practices. These are areas families will want to know in detail as they tour.
A meticulous visit to the facility, including questions on how state inspection concerns are being handled and what changes have been applied, will help families make an educated decision about whether this community is the correct fit for their loved one.

In Alabama, the Department of Public Health, Bureau of Health Provider Standards conducts unannounced surveys to ensure facilities meet state licensing and federal certification safety standards.
